A confused woman caused concern at a Franklin Furnace nursing home. She walked into the place around 3 am, walked around, and then went outside.
When staff approached, she claimed she was there to visit her husband, but staff said there was no one there with the name she provided. The woman then took off.
As soon as the dispatcher got off the phone with the first facility, a second nearby facility called to report the woman had wandered in and appeared confused
Deputies called for an ambulance and followed while the woman was transported to the hospital for treatment. Neither nursing facility wanted to file charges.

Passed Out on Disterdick Lane
Scioto County Sheriff’s Deputies responded to Green Township after a report of a man passed out against a truck on Disterdick Lane.
When officers arrived at the scene, they discovered a man with an open warrant in nearby Lawrence County.
Lawrence County Deputies met up with SCSO Deputies at the county line to hand over the suspect.
